ERASER Chamfering And Cutting Electrode For "All" Metals. Part Number 10627* Package Qty. 10# Rec. Amperage 150/250 Current: Flux Color: AC/DC GREEN 25% more arc blast force at lower amperage & without compressed air. Special coating elements form an electrically conductive "Cup" for easy restrike. Substantially less smoke less noise & less set-up time than carbon arc process. Can be used on all metals that can't be cut with an oxy/acetylene torch. Chamfering & Gouging: Strike an arc, then reduce electrode angle to 10 degrees, and push forward while maintaining "contact" with base metal. Cutting: Strike an arc, hold electrode perpendicular to base metal edge and use up & down sawing action. Piercing: Strike an arc, hold electrode perpendicular to base metal and push towards and through metal while rotating electrode to disperse slag. Page 7
